Get error message on startup that says AccelerometrST.exe is not working

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

Accepted Solutions
HP Recommended

Hi,

 

Try the following.

 

Open windows Control Panel, open Programs and Features, right click the entry for HP 3D DriveGuard and select Uninstall.

 

When this has completed, restart the notebook.

 

When windows has reloaded, download and install the version of HP 3D DriveGuard on the following link.

 

http://ftp.hp.com/pub/softpaq/sp67001-67500/sp67280.exe
